DaemonFlow

Local voice-to-text for macOS. Hold Fn, speak, release — clean text appears in whatever app you're typing in. Everything runs on-device: Whisper for transcription, a local MLX LLM for cleanup. No audio or text ever leaves your Mac.

Features

  • Push-to-talk dictation — hold Fn to record, release to transcribe and paste into the frontmost app. Double-tap Fn for hands-free mode.
  • Local transcriptionwhisper.cpp with Metal acceleration; pick the Whisper model size that fits your Mac.
  • LLM cleanup — a local MLX model (e.g. Llama 3.2 3B) strips filler words ("um", "uh", "like"), resolves self-corrections ("tomorrow — no wait, today"), and adds punctuation, while keeping your tone intact.
  • ⌥1 refine — select any text you've typed in any app, press Option+1, and it's replaced in place with a cleaned-up version.
  • Floating HUD — a small pill above the Dock shows a live waveform while recording, a spinner while transcribing, and a shimmer while refining.
  • Menu bar app — no Dock icon, no window clutter.

Building from source

Requires Xcode 26+ (project currently builds against the macOS 27 SDK).

git clone --recurse-submodules https://github.com/kaihere14/DaemonFlow.git
cd DaemonFlow
./scripts/build-whisper.sh        # builds whisper.cpp static libs (cmake required)
./scripts/build-and-install.sh    # Release build → /Applications/DaemonFlow.app

Models are downloaded on first run into ~/Library/Application Support/DaemonFlow/.

Privacy

Everything is processed locally. The only network access is downloading models from Hugging Face on first setup.
